This project I went fairly traditional! Not sure why, but I think it was due to this lovely couple from the TH Paper Dolls collection. I have never used 'people" before but have to say...I love these! so many ideas for them, I want to add people to everything!

I used Ranger Distress Paper, then inked it up with my Distress Oxides in Vintage Photo and Walnut Stain. I then blended on some Broken China and splattered it with water so I got some droplets showing on the blue. I gave it a quick shot with my heat tool and then used embossing ink through the TH stencil and embossed with Charred Gold Embossing Powder from Emerald Creek. I inked the chipboard quote pieces with the Broken China as well.

I dug through my Paper Dolls and found this adorable couple and they fit the theme just right! I coloured in the roses for the bride in red. I then embossed two heart charms with the Charred Gold, just the right touch to go with the quote.

And here is the completed project!






A close up of the bridal flowers. I love this couple and you could customize the coloured roses to go with the colours of the wedding you might be attending and giving this too.

You can see the gorgeous blue in the background and the splats I got from the water, and then that gorgeous melty goodness of the Charred Gold.

Happy Birthday Balloons!


I started with a manilla tag and smooshed around my Distress Oxides to get nice colours for my balloons. I then embossed my Emerald Creek Charms with Charred Gold and Hammered Metal. I used a piece of paper from my stash and oxided it up!

I went over my balloons and my stash paper with the Crazing collage Medium, I seriously love this stuff!

Hammered Metal balloon

Charred Gold Balloon

Used my Small talk stickers to add to the birthday sign

Just look at the itty bitty crackly from the crazing medium!

I went over this crackle part with my Wilted Violet Distress Crayon and it just rubbed in so nicely!

On the edges of the balloons I rubbed a quick touch of Finnabair's new Opal Wax to give it some shimmer, it doesn't photograph so great but in person it's a gorgeous shimmer!

I created a 6X6 canvas for my love with wings project this week.

I found the heart with wings stencil in an old box I still had packed away in my storage closet. Perfect timing to to de clutter and make use of my stash.
I started with a black canvas but did a quick coat of black gesso just to cover up some spots that had been rubbed a bit. I then mixed my distress spray with some iridescent medium I had so there was more shimmer and used that for my heart with wings and a few chipboard pieces I wanted to use.

I re discovered my jar of glass bead gel and decided to use that too. Mixed with a bit of pink mica powder from Finnabair's line I layered it on through my TH stencil. A crafty friend of mine thought it was heart shaped hamburgers when I posted a sneak peek of the hearts! LOL

I used my Charred Gold ep from Emerald Creek to highlight some of the rays shooting out from the heart. I then used Eileen Hull's Twist and Style tool for wire hearts. And to grunge things up a bit, I splattered some ground espresso paint across the whole thing. The last pic in this collage shows most of the products I used.
And now for some close ups of the project!

I embossed my TH thinlits words with Charred Gold as well, and used some of the new gemstones from the Emerald Creek Quarry line on the rays and to dot my i.

Just love the Twist and Style tool and with a bit more practice, I'm going to try doing words with it!
Love these gemstones! These are the Pyrite and Moissanite stones and the picture does not do their shimmer justice!

Look as this glorious melty goodness of my Charred Gold embossing powder!! I use this on just about everything these days!

I also went in with my embossing pen and added some Charred Gold to this heart too.
